Method
Cakes Preparation
- 1
Prepare the prawn and crab mixture
In a large bowl, combine the prawns, crab meat, breadcrumbs, beaten egg, mayonnaise, Dijon mustard, chopped parsley, salt, and black pepper. Mix well until all ingredients are evenly combined.
- 2
Form the cakes
Using your hands, shape the mixture into small patties, about 2 inches in diameter. Place them on a plate or tray lined with parchment paper.
- 3
Chill the cakes
Cover the patties with plastic wrap and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es to help them hold their shape during frying.
Frying the Cakes
- 4
Heat the oil
In a large skillet, heat the olive oil over medium heat until hot but not smoking.

Drain excess oil
Once cooked, transfer the cakes to a plate lined with paper towels to drain any excess oil.
Mango Salsa Preparation
- 7
Combine salsa ingredients
In a bowl, combine the diced mango, red bell pepper, red onion, chopped cilantro, lime juice, salt, and black pepper. Mix well to combine.
- 8
Chill the salsa
Let the mango salsa sit for at least 10 minutes to allow flavors to meld before serving.
Serving
- 9
Plate and serve
Serve the prawn and crab cakes warm, topped with the mango salsa. Enjoy!
